faltando baterias periféricas no powerdevil

0

Estou sentindo falta dos todos os meus dispositivos periféricos (suas baterias), no powerdevil do KDE, eu também estou perdendo a última opção sobre periféricos:

Estou na Antergos com o KDE no seu mais recente.

Alguém pode me dizer por quê? Esta opção é opcional de alguma forma? Por que não é, por exemplo? minha bateria mouses mostrada na minha barra de notificação? Por que eu sinto falta dessa opção de nível?

Atualizar

Finalmente, descobri porque o rótulo está faltando:

Q_FOREACH (const Solid::Device &device, Solid::Device::listFromType(Solid::DeviceInterface::Battery, QString())) {
    const Solid::Battery *b = qobject_cast<const Solid::Battery*> (device.asDeviceInterface(Solid::DeviceInterface::Battery));
    if (b->isPowerSupply()) {
        hasPowerSupplyBattery = true;
    } else {
        hasPeripheralBattery = true;
    }
}

e

if (!hasPeripheralBattery) {
    lowPeripheralLabel->hide();
    lowPeripheralSpin->hide();
}

Portanto, a questão não é por que o rótulo está faltando, a pergunta é por que a bateria do periférico não é reconhecida.

    
por flood 10.03.2018 / 01:36

0 respostas